Clover won the last time they faced York, and things went their way on Friday too. The Clover Blue Eagles took their matchup on the road with ease, bagging a 37-6 victory over the York Cougars. With the Blue Eagles ahead 23-0 at the half, the game was all but over already.
When it comes to explaining why York lost, don't look at Jamarion Mccoy. Despite the final result, he picked up 154 receiving yards and a touchdown. Tayshon Freeman also helped out by tossing the rock for 264 yards.
The win made it two in a row for Clover and bumps their season record up to 3-1. As for York, their defeat dropped their record down to 1-3.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Clover will welcome Rock Hill at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. As for York, they will square off against Dreher at 7:30 p.m. on Friday.
